 Parente And Scuderia Coloni To Close GP2 Asia Together
Alvaro Parente will race with Scuderia Coloni also in the final event of the GP2
Asia season. The Portuguese driver will have the chance to take advantage of
the experience gained last week in the Bahrain races, as the next weekend
event will be held again at Sakhir, even if on a slightly different and longer
layout. The Portuguese driver, who is 25, was astonishingly fast in its debut
with Scuderia Coloni in Bahrain, clinching the fifth time in qualifying end
ending the first race in the points (he was sixth). He will try to do even better,
and Scuderia Coloni aims for the same, expecting a good weekend also from
Will Bratt, given the great pace showed by the brit in Sakhir's second race. For
the team, the last race of the GP2 Asia Series will also be a good opportunity
to end the team preparation for the Main Series season.

Paolo Coloni: "We confirmed Alvaro for the last GP2 Asia Series race because
of the great potential he showed two weeks ago in Bahrain. Our aim is to
confirm that competitivity level also in the last race of the championship, and
to face at our best the new track conditions. Racing in the same weekend with
F.1 will mean a completely different kind and amount of rubber on the track, so
from a technical point of view this will be a challenge. I'm sure that Alvaro's
experience and enthusiastm will help the team in doing the best possible job".
Alvaro Parente: "It was my first race with Scuderia Coloni and we showed,
since the beginning, that we had the pace to fight for the top positions.
Unfortunately we didn't had the best luck during the weekend and we only got
the 6th place. It was very easy to work with all the team and, for this race, I
think that we will be even more competitive. Should be great to go for the win
when the F1 championship starts. I would like to thank to the team, Ridge
Solutions and ADFPR International for supporting me for this race."
